New Economic Development Strategic Plan will help guide city efforts

In partnership with the City of Olathe, the Olathe Economic Development Council is developing a new Economic Development Strategic Plan to see how we can best serve our community.

Part of that process involves you. We’d love to get some feedback from Olathe residents. This new strategic plan that will guide the City’s efforts in the next 10 years. The plan will provide strategic direction for the City by identifying key opportunities for future growth and partnerships and recommend place-based development strategies for the City’s future development. 

A quality of life survey and a business survey will help us craft the plan. We value your experience and insights as we craft a strategy for the future.

Our EDC and the City of Olathe work in concert to bring in and retain thousands of jobs every year, help fill millions of sq. ft. of new and existing space that brings in hundreds of millions of dollars every year.

In fact, over the past four years, the EDC has:

  • bring in or retain nearly 6,000 jobs
  • create and fill more than 3.7 million sq. ft. of new or existing space
  • bring in a total investment of more than $630 million.

The pro-growth business environment and collaborative planning philosophy in Olathe foster a dynamic feeling of community and cooperation and much of that is because of that symbiotic relationship between the city of Olathe and the Chamber’s EDC.

Olathe, the county seat of rapidly growing Johnson County, is located 20 miles southwest of Kansas City at the center of a national transportation network. Self-contained and self-sufficient, the city is populated with young, well-educated, high-income families.

Today, it is one of the Midwest’s dominant business, economic and cultural hubs. With more than 138,000 citizens, Olathe is one of the fastest-growing communities in Kansas, offering businesses and residents the best opportunity for success.

An outstanding central location, an unparalleled transportation grid, a nationally recognized school system and one of the best-educated workforces in the nation make Olathe an exciting location for families and businesses.
